Hy,
i don't know exactly how to find out which system it is, but with the
informations in the files
/proc/cpuinfo
/proc/serialnumber
someone from cobalt should be able to tell you which machine it is. (We use
an serialnumber only once and put it into a database to easy identifiy every
system). I think cobalt makes it the same way, so you can ask cobalt whats
this for a machine. With the informations in /proc/cpuinfo you can see the
processor and perhaps thats enough to see if it is an Raq2,3 or 4.
I don't know if it's possible to fake the informations in /proc but i think
its a good point to start. But if you think this company will fake a server
which you want to buy, why would you like to buy the server there and not
elsewhere at a company in which you can trust in ?
